Investigation of the antibiotic resistance Escherichia coli from the water and fish samples from mogan lake: An insight for the possible humain health risks

Abstract (EN)

The use of antibiotics, important for human and animal health, is constantly increasing. It is observed that antibiotic resistance increases in pathogenic or non-pathogenic bacteria. In this study, the presence of antibiotic-resistant E. coli in the intestines of Mogan Lake water and fish living here and offered for consumption was investigated. Thus, the risks in terms of human health were evaluated. 8 waters in total; A total of 16 fish samples, 3 from each of 2 invasive species (A. boyeri and P. parva) and C. carpio (carp), Esox lucius (pike) and T. tinca (velvet) fish, were taken. Intestinal contents and water samples from fish were cultured, DNA of E. coli isolates was isolated, and then RT-PCR was performed. According to the PCR results, the presence of some genes encoding amoxicillin-clavulanic acid (OXA1) quinolone (qnrA) and colistin (mcr1-5) resistance was also detected in most of the E. coli detected samples. These results suggest that the aquatic environment may play an important role in the development of resistant antibiotics and the spread of resistance genes among bacteria
